<p>Building on its existing portfolio of renewable energy site installations, Intel Corporation today reported that new contracts are in place to incorporate approximately 2.5 megawatts worth of new solar power projects at eight U.S. locations in Arizona, California, New Mexico and Oregon. In addition, Intel announced it has renewed and increased by 10 percent its purchase commitments for renewable energy credits (REC) to more than 1.43 billion kilowatt hours &#8212; more than 51 percent of its estimated 2010 U.S. electricity use.</p>
<p>These commitments reflect Intel&#8217;s continued focus on energy efficiency and conservation programs that will help achieve its 2012 goals related to water use, global-warming emissions, energy consumption, waste reduction and product energy efficiency. They also represent Intel&#8217;s long-standing goal of inspiring more demand for and cost-effective supply of solar and other renewable energies.</p>
<p>&#8220;Intel is committed to renewable energy to reduce our own carbon footprint as well as to spur the market and make renewables more economically feasible for individuals and businesses to deploy,&#8221; said Brian Krzanich, vice president and general manager of Manufacturing and Supply Chain for Intel. &#8220;These announcements represent our broader commitment which includes diversifying our energy portfolio through solar and other clean energy investments, and this will continue to be a priority for us around the globe.&#8221;</p>
<p>Intel&#8217;s new solar installations are planned to be completed over the next 7 months. Each project would currently rank as one of the 10 largest solar installations in its respective region if activated today. For example, the panels planned for Intel&#8217;s Chandler and Ocotillo campuses in Arizona would each currently be the fifth largest in SRP service territory or the second largest when combined, according to the utility company. All of the solar panels will be installed on the roofs of Intel&#8217;s facilities, with the major exception of the largest installation, an approximately 1-megawatt solar field in Folsom, Calif. The Folsom installation will span nearly six acres of land on campus, which would make it one of the largest non-utility ground-mounts in California at the time of this release. All of the installations will use the power generated at their respective site, making them an efficient source of electricity with savings on grid delivery losses.</p>
<p>RECs are the &#8220;currency&#8221; of renewable energy markets, and Intel&#8217;s latest REC purchases equate to approximately 51 percent of Intel&#8217;s estimated purchased electricity needs in the United States for 2010. This corresponds to the carbon dioxide emissions from the electricity use of nearly 134,000 average American homes or nearly 200,000 passenger cars removed from the streets for 1 year.<sup>1</sup> As a result of Intel&#8217;s continued commitment to purchase RECs, the <a href="http://www.epa.gov/" target="_blank">Environmental Protection Agency</a> (EPA) again placed Intel at the top of its latest Green Power Partner List for 2010 as the largest voluntary, <a href="http://yosemite.epa.gov/opa/admpress.nsf/d0cf6618525a9efb85257359003fb69d/f74df277c3c6c40f852576b60064db10%21OpenDocument" target="_blank">single purchaser of green power</a>. Intel was previously honored with the EPA&#8217;s <a href="http://www.intel.com/intel/corpresponsibility/awards.htm" target="_blank">Green Power Partner of the Year Award</a>.</p>
<p>Intel&#8217;s new solar installations and its reaffirmed commitment to purchasing RECs reflect just the latest in Intel&#8217;s energy portfolio, which includes wind, solar, geo-thermal, small hydro-electric and biomass sources. Since 2001, Intel has invested more than $30 million and saved more than 650 million kilowatt hours from energy conservation and efficiency initiatives.<sup>2</sup> Other highlights include:</p>

			<content:encoded><![CDATA[<p>Tioga Energy (<a href="http://www.tiogaenergy.com" target="_blank">www.tiogaenergy.com</a>), a leading supplier of renewable energy services to commercial, government, and non-profit institutions, is using @RISK from Palisade to illustrate to customers in California the potential financial benefits of signing up to a solar Power Purchase Agreement (PPA).</p>
<p><span id="more-115"></span></p>
<p>Tioga provides project financing through its SurePath<sup>SM</sup> Solar(PPAs), and maintains and operates solar systems on behalf of its customers.  Tioga’s offering deliver spredictably priced power and enables organisations to to both &#8216;green&#8217; their operations and reduce energy costs.  In order to illustrate the benefits of solar, <strong>Tioga</strong> needs to estimate future electricity prices and make comparisons by showing the savings from a new solar system.</p>
<p>To forecast possible price increases, Tioga Energy inputs California&#8217;s historical electricity rate data into a model developed using Palisade&#8217;s risk analysis software, @RISK.  This generates a probability distribution for electricity rate rises over the 20-year PPA period, which shows that there is a 25 percent likelihood that price increase swill be less than 4.8 percent, and a 25 percent chance that rate rises would be more than 8.7 percent.</p>
<p>The @RISK model therefore helps Tioga Energy evaluate the likelihood that acustomer will save money for a variety of PPA scenarios (i.e. the rate at which electricity would initially be charged and the amount by which it would then increase each year).  It also calculates the magnitude of savings for the different combinations of first year costs and subsequent rises.  Consumers are therefore able to better understand the pricing and make an informed decision about whether to sign up for a PPA.</p>

			<content:encoded><![CDATA[<p>Power station workers at Didcot in Oxfordshire braved the snow and hazardous driving conditions today to keep the country’s electricity supplies topped up as freezing temperatures led to higher power demands.</p>
<p><span id="more-61"></span></p>
<p><a href="http://www.rwe.com/web/cms/en/97798/rwe-npower/" target="_blank">RWE npower</a> stepped up power generation at the coal-fired Didcot A Power Station in Oxfordshire bringing all four units into operation to cope with the expected rise in demand during the evening peak as the country faced a continuation of winter weather.</p>
<p>The gas-fired Didcot B Power Station was also playing a major part in providing power to heat and light homes as demand for electricity across Britain peaked.</p>
<p><a href="http://www.rwe.com/web/cms/en/97538/rwe-npower/about-us/our-businesses/generation/didcot/" target="_blank">Didcot A station</a> manager John Rainford said: &#8220;When we were informed of the expected snow storms we put our plans into place to ensure that all essential workers were able to get into work. There are no problems with power generation and although we have obviously seen a rise in demand the situation is well under control.</p>
<p>&#8220;Didcot A Power Station has good supplies of coal and we have contingency plans in place to ensure that all other vital supplies to the power station are not affected by the poor weather. Didcot B is powered by gas and is operating to help meet demand and RWE npower are in a position to make gas that we have earmarked for power generation available to domestic customers if required.</p>
<p>&#8220;Weather like this shows the need for a balance of fuel supplies for generating electricity across the UK. Demand is high at the moment but within the levels anticipated during the winter months and the two power stations at Didcot are playing a major part in keeping households and businesses warm throughout the region.&#8221;</p>
<p>The biggest problem faced by RWE npower across the country was getting staff into work on snow-clogged roads. Staff braved the snow to work at the company&#8217;s power plants and also into its customer service centres with a number making their way in on foot.</p>
<p>- RWE npower’s site at Didcot is host to two power stations &#8211; the 2,000 MW dual-fired A station and the 1,360 MW combined cycle gas turbine B station. Together the two power stations are capable of producing enough electricity to meet the needs of over 3 million people &#8211; equivalent to the demand of three counties the size of Oxfordshire.</p>

			<content:encoded><![CDATA[<p>Power station workers at Tilbury Power Station in Essex braved the snow and hazardous driving conditions today to keep the country’s electricity supplies topped up as freezing temperatures led to higher power demands.</p>
<p><span id="more-55"></span></p>
<p><a href="http://www.rwe.com/web/cms/en/97798/rwe-npower/" target="_blank">RWE npower</a> has stepped up power generation at the coal-fired Tilbury Power Station all week bringing all three units into operation to cope with the rise in demand during the evening peak as the country faces a continuation of winter weather.</p>
<p>Tilbury station manager Nigel Staves said: &#8220;When we were informed of the expected snow storms we put our plans into place to ensure that all essential workers were able to get into work. There are no problems with power generation and although we have obviously seen a rise in demand the situation is well under control.</p>
<p>&#8220;<a href="http://www.rwe.com/web/cms/en/97606/rwe-npower/about-us/our-businesses/generation/tilbury/" target="_blank">Tilbury Power Station</a> has good supplies of coal and we have contingency plans in place to ensure that all other vital supplies to the power station are not affected by the poor weather.</p>
<p>&#8220;Weather like this shows the need for a balance of fuel supplies for generating electricity across the UK. Demand is high at the moment but within the levels anticipated during the winter months and Tilbury station is playing a major part in keeping households and businesses warm throughout the region.&#8221;</p>
<p>The biggest problem faced by RWE npower staff at Tilbury Power Station today was getting into work on snow-clogged, icy roads. Workers have continued to brave snow and icy conditions to get to the station in recent weeks including over the Christmas period when the station continued to be staffed 24/7.</p>
<p>Despite the cold, warm-hearted staff still managed to raise nearly £500 for charity over Christmas. This will be matched £ for £ by npower with the final £1000 sum being shared between Kent Air Ambulance Service and Macmillan Cancer Support.</p>
<p>- Tilbury Power Station can generate 1,063 MW of electricity – enough power to meet the needs of some 1.4 million people, which is equivalent to 80% of the total population of Essex</p>

			<content:encoded><![CDATA[<p>The FutureGen coal-fired power plant would not only have captured greenhouse gas emissions, it also would have produced hydrogen.</p>
<p>The U.S. government—and major U.S. banks—seem to have lost their appetite for coal. After spending five years and approximately $50 million on preliminary studies as well as selecting a proposed site in Mattoon, Ill., the U.S. Department of Energy (DOE) has scuttled plans to build the so-called FutureGen power plant.</p>
<p><span id="more-51"></span></p>
<p>The facility would have captured the greenhouse gas carbon dioxide (CO<sub>2</sub>) that is emitted when coal is burned for electricity generation. Instead, the DOE hopes to help industry add carbon-capture-and-storage capability to advanced coal plants already in the works.</p>
<p>&#8220;This restructured FutureGen approach is an all-around better investment for Americans,&#8221; Energy Secretary Samuel Bodman said in a statement announcing the change. The DOE is asking Congress for $407 million to research how to burn coal most efficiently, along with $241 million to demonstrate such carbon capture and storage (CCS) technologies—at least $900 million less than DOE said it would have cost to complete FutureGen.[...]</p>
